Cryptocurrency platform Kraken is restructuring to prepare for a potential U.S. initial public offering in 2026, following a dismissed SEC lawsuit. The exchange is also expanding into traditional markets with the launch of perpetual foreign exchange (forex) futures on its Kraken Pro platform, starting with EUR/USD and GBP/USD pairs. This move aims to attract institutional and professional traders seeking fiat market exposure through a crypto-native platform. Kraken aims to be the second U.S. crypto exchange to go public after Coinbase.
